OfferFit, founded by ex-McKinsey and BCG math PhDs, is funded by leading Silicon Valley VCs. Our AI decisioning engine personalizes lifecycle marketing campaigns via reinforcement learning AI. This helps marketers improve campaign performance.
About the Role:
The Marketing team is looking for a Manager, Marketing Operations to optimize technology, processes, and strategies. You'll partner with Demand Generation and RevOps teams, streamlining operations, enhancing marketing performance, and ensuring seamless campaign execution across channels.
- Implement and oversee marketing automation systems (ensuring personalization, lead scoring, and funnel engagement)
- Optimize lead scoring and data management (developing models to prioritize quality leads and optimize routing, working with sales and data teams for data quality and segmentation)
- Maintain data integrity and compliance (ensuring accuracy and GDPR/CCPA compliance, managing data hygiene)
- Develop processes for marketing analytics and reporting (establishing frameworks, tracking key metrics, and enabling data-driven decision-making)
- Manage marketing systems and workflow optimizations (assessing and improving workflows for enhanced efficiency and scalability)

Compensation:
US base salary: $133,000 - $153,000 per year, plus bonus ($19,000 - $22,000), additional end-of-year performance bonus, commissions, equity, and comprehensive benefits (medical, financial, etc.). Non-US compensation adjusted based on cost of living.
